Understanding Camera Gimbals

Camera gimbals are devices that stabilize your camera, allowing for smooth, fluid motion during filming. They use advanced technology to counteract unwanted movements and vibrations, ensuring that your footage is clear and professional-looking. There are generally two types of gimbals—mechanical and electronic. Mechanical gimbals utilize springs and counterweights, while electronic gimbals rely on motors and sensors to achieve stability. Choosing between the two largely depends on your shooting style and preferences.

Key Features to Look for in a Camera Gimbal

1. Payload Capacity

One of the first aspects to consider when choosing a gimbal is its payload capacity. This refers to the maximum weight the gimbal can support. If you plan to use heavier cameras or lenses, you'll need a gimbal equipped to handle that weight. Overloading a gimbal can lead to performance issues, reducing stabilization efficiency and risking damage to both the gimbal and your camera.

2. Battery Life

Battery life is another critical factor. Most gimbals operate on rechargeable batteries, and you want a model that will last through a full day of shooting. Aim for a gimbal with at least 8-12 hours of battery life to avoid interruptions. Some gimbals even allow you to charge your camera while in use, which can be a game changer during long shoots.

3. Motor Strength and Speed

A gimbal's motor strength affects its responsiveness to movements. Stronger motors can handle heavier payloads and react quickly to the motion of the camera. Additionally, look for models that offer adjustable motor speed settings. This feature allows you to fine-tune the gimbal's responsiveness to suit different shooting conditions.

4. Design and Portability

If you're traveling or shooting on location, the size and weight of your gimbal become significant factors. Some gimbals are designed to be compact and lightweight, making them easy to transport. Consider how you will be using the gimbal and opt for a design that fits your shooting environment and methods.

Types of Camera Gimbals

1. Handheld Gimbals

Handheld gimbals are the most popular choice among videographers. They offer maximum maneuverability and ease of use, making them suitable for various shooting styles. With a handheld gimbal, you can achieve smooth shots while moving, perfect for events or dynamic sequences.

2. Wearable Gimbals

For those who need to shoot hands-free, wearable gimbals come into play. These are typically designed to mount onto the user's body or equipment, allowing for unique perspectives. They're particularly popular for action sports enthusiasts and documentarians looking to capture immersive footage without holding a camera.

3. Tripod-mounted Gimbals

When stability is your primary concern, tripod-mounted gimbals are ideal. They provide a stable base, allowing for excellent stabilization in static shots. This type of gimbal is perfect for capturing landscapes or controlled environments where movement is minimal.

Advanced Features to Enhance Your Shooting Experience

1. Follow Modes

Modern gimbals come equipped with various follow modes, allowing the gimbal to follow specific axes based on your movement. For instance, a pan-follow mode will only follow your horizontal movements, while a lock mode keeps the camera fixed in one position. Understanding these modes can significantly enhance your shooting, especially in dynamic environments.

2. Smartphone Integration

Many gimbals now offer integration with smartphones, allowing you to control settings or monitor footage through an app. This feature can provide real-time adjustments and enhancements to your shooting without needing cumbersome manual controls. Ensure your gimbal supports this function if you prefer using a smartphone for your camera setup.

3. Remote Control Options

Remote control capabilities add another layer of convenience, allowing you to adjust settings and capture shots without physically touching the gimbal. This technology is especially useful for time-lapse photography or when filming from a distance, where any movement can disrupt the shot.

Maintaining Your Camera Gimbal

Just like any piece of equipment, maintaining your gimbal is crucial for longevity and performance. Regularly check for loose screws, clean the motors, and ensure that the batteries are well-maintained. It’s also wise to store your gimbal in a protective case to avoid damage during transport.
